摘要
航天器自动测试系统是基于各种测试标准的航天器综合测试信息化系统,测试语言是关于各种测试标准描述的形式体系,是提高测试效率的重要手段。在我国多航天器测试的新需求下,航天器测试语言的研究已成为航天器测试领域面临的新挑战。结合当前的测试需求,本文提出了一种高阶航天器测试语言CATOL(China Aerospace Test and Operation Language),介绍了语言的组成结构。为了刻画和定义航天器测试过程,给出了该语言子集 CATOL-PR的语法和操作语义,实现了该语言的原型系统。该语言可促进国内航天器测试的标准化工作,提高测试人员工作效率,使航天器自动化测试工作得到进一步发展。
-
单位北京航空航天大学; 软件开发环境国家重点实验室